About this item

A publication produced for the first assembly of Dáil Éireann held on the 21st January, 1919. The booklet contains a record of the day’s proceedings, the roll of members, standing orders and a Declaration of Independence and message to the Free Nations of the World. The text is primarily in Irish throughout. Some parts are translated into both english and french.

This first meeting was held in the Round Room of the Mansion House and began at 3.30pm lasting approximately 2 hours.

For County Tipperary members listed include Seosamh Mac Dhonnachahdha (Joseph MacDonagh), brother of Thomas. Joseph, or Joe as he was known to his family, was elected as Sinn Féin MP for Tipperary North constituency at the 1918 General Election. However, MacDonagh was not present at this first meeting as he was in prison in Reading Jail at the time of his election. He was released and attended the second session held on 10th April, 1919.
